Output 81b4fdad3bc7359951cc60494375c6f10efbb341c9482b2619bd69df7dea4a4d:0

value
265030
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1da54a3571721344ccec0ba6826451ca843322f0 OP_EQUAL
address
34PmXeb8wUtF5ngkN6THVjXS2BVTTSBSYF
transaction
81b4fdad3bc7359951cc60494375c6f10efbb341c9482b2619bd69df7dea4a4d
confirmations
197681
spent
true